Ingredients:

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1 egg
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 cup chopped onion
  • 1 tablespoon oil
  • 1/2 cup ketchup
  • 1/3 cup apple cider vinegar
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ch
  • 1/2 cup water
  • Sliced green onions for garnish

Preparation Steps:

  1. In a bowl, mix the ground beef, breadcrumbs, milk, egg, salt, pepper, and chopped onion until well combined.
  2. Shape the mixture into meatballs and set aside.
  3. In a skillet, heat the oil over medium-high heat.
  4. Brown the meatballs on all sides, then remove from the skillet and set aside.
  5. In the same skillet, combine ketchup, vinegar, brown sugar, and soy sauce.
  6. In a separate bowl, mix cornstarch and water to create a slurry.
  7. Add the slurry to the skillet and stir until the sauce thickens.
  8. Return the meatballs to the skillet, coating them in the sweet and sour sauce.
  9. Simmer for a few minutes until the meatballs are cooked through.
  10. Serve the sweet and sour meatballs garnished with sliced green onions.

Technical Aspects:

  • Preheat skillet to medium-high heat for browning meatballs.
  • Simmer the meatballs in the sweet and sour sauce at low heat to ensure thorough cooking without burning.
  •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ature of the meatballs for doneness.
  • Adjust the sauce thickness by varying the amount of cornstarch slurry.

Cooking Process:

  • The key to perfect sweet and sour meatballs is ensuring the meatballs are evenly browned before simmering in the sauce.
  • Monitor the sauce consistency to achieve the desired thickness.
  • Be attentive while simmering to prevent overcooking the meatballs.

Troubleshooting Tips:

  • If the sauce is too thick, add a little water to thin it out.
  • In case the meatballs are not cooked through, cover them and simmer for a bit longer.
  • Adjust the seasoning of the sauce to suit your taste preferences.

Brief History of Sweet and Sour Cuisine

The origins of sweet and sour cuisine can be traced back to ancient China, where the delicate balance of sweet and tangy flavors was a culinary art form in itself. Initially used to preserve and enhance the taste of dishes, the concept of sweet and sour quickly spread across continents, influencing a myriad of global cuisines. From the sweet and sour sauces of Chinese stir-fries to the beloved sweet and sour meatballs of Western cuisine, this flavor profile has transcended cultural boundaries to become a beloved culinary classic that continues to evolve and adapt to modern palates.

Choosing the Meat

Selecting the meat for your sweet and sour meatballs is a crucial decision that directly impacts the taste and texture of the final dish. Opting for lean meats like ground beef, pork, or a blend of both can provide a rich flavor profile while maintaining the desired juiciness. Additionally, ground turkey or chicken can offer a lighter alternative for those seeking a healthier option. The meat should be of high quality to ensure a delectable outcome.
